Transaction 8c8377fdba0118705658cf8f5f069381d40cee5001d4032ccfbeb25f0983ebb7
1 Input
1 Output
-
8c8377fdba0118705658cf8f5f069381d40cee5001d4032ccfbeb25f0983ebb7:0
- value
- 571198
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 53e27dca184bbb63643271b4724c3aa79381be2d OP_EQUAL
- address
- 39LZLMvgobfnBq8eUm8DkJtuDe3DUzEkWo